VAR CF1010 PARTISAN RECALL HSE CAND OF OWN PARTY
COLUMNS 864-864
NUMERIC
MD EQ 0 OR GE 9
RECALL SUMMARY: DOES R RECALL OWN/OTHER MAJOR PARTY
CANDIDATE?
-------------------------------------------------------------------
USE WEIGHT VARIABLE VCF0009/VCF0009A/VCF0009B.
BUILT FROM VCF0301 AND VCF1009.
This variable has been created from R's party ID (VCF0301) and from
House recall summary VCF1009. The respondent has been considered a
"Democrat" if s/he was coded as a 'strong Democrat,' a 'weak
Democrat,' or a Democratic leaner in VCF0301; the respondent has
been considered a "Republican" if s/he was coded as a 'strong
Republican,' a 'weak Republican,' or a Republican leaner in VCF0301.
If R has no major party candidate recall AND has no major party
partisanship, then s/he is coded 9, not 4.
1. 1 RECALL: Own major party's candidate
2. 1 RECALL: Other major party's candidate
3. 2 RECALLS: both major party candidates (in races contested
by both major parties)
4. 0 RECALLS: no major party candidate recall
9. INAP, Washington D.C.; no post IW (presidential years);
short form (1992); NA if R recalls any candidate names;
R has no major party partisanship or NA if has major
party partisanship
0. INAP, question not used
